1. The Legacy of the Nintendo Switch
Before we get into the future, let’s take a quick look at the past. Launched in March 2017, the original Nintendo Switch revolutionized the gaming world with its hybrid nature—offering both handheld and docked console experiences in one sleek device. It has sold over 130 million units worldwide, making it one of the best-selling consoles of all time.
The Switch’s success can be attributed to:
- Innovative design
- Strong game library including exclusives like Zelda: Breath of the Wild and Animal Crossing: New Horizons
- Family-friendly gameplay
- Portability without sacrificing performance

📺 1080p Handheld & 4K Docked Output
One of the biggest complaints with the current Switch is its 720p handheld resolution. The Switch 2 may deliver 1080p in handheld mode and up to 4K when docked, thanks to a more powerful GPU.
🚀 Faster Processor (NVIDIA Custom Chip)
Insiders suggest that NVIDIA DLSS (Deep Learning Super Sampling) could be part of the new console, allowing smoother frame rates and better visuals without draining battery life.
